B16a3 vs B18c1
I'm looking for a Del sol, and I'm not sure what to get. the 94 up vtec version comes with a b16a3. should i just get that or should i get a regular one and drop a b18c1 in it. is the b18c1 that much better. i don't wanna go turbo. Its seems to me that they make more for the b16a in jdm performance parts. What do you think?

the b16 head on a GSR lowers compression...thou it may flow better at higher RPM's and they make easier CAI's and SRI's...instead of spending 500 on a b16 head get a skunk2 proseries IM and be done...lowering compression makes no sense unless you plan to turbo...
so to answer your question...just buy a GSR swap..and be done...
like he said..no replacement for displacement
